Output 71866a6551c3a4f3df19d7d05bfb88ab60f206c874ed8b47240a3b957ad7e89f:0

value
1159000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4c84f7a73abb2b7a7c52dd25fd7a468041b76f8 OP_EQUAL
address
3NYhx6XCQdqY71jAfYre6SjoDuMfUcBvRM
transaction
71866a6551c3a4f3df19d7d05bfb88ab60f206c874ed8b47240a3b957ad7e89f
spent
true